Glucosidase effects. This study aims to determine the effects of mangosteen rind juice inhibition against α-glucosidase enzyme activity and determine the levels of xanton in mangosteen rind juice. Measuring the level of xanton in mangosteen rind juice using High Performance Liquid Chromatography (HPLC). Enzyme inhibition assay against α-glucosidase activity performed in vitro. The research showed that Mangosteen rind juice samples had a retention time of 8.507 and xanton concentration in each mL juice mangosteen rind of 4.238 μg/mL or 385.272 μg/g juice mangosteen rind. The results showed that xanton in mangosteen rind juice can inhibit the activity of α-glucosidase enzyme. Based on the calculation of percent inhibition mangosteen rind juice against α-glucosidase enzyme activity by 64.71 %.
